-
- 如何识别合约漏洞_用户应该怎么判断项目是否经过审计
- 确认智能合约是否经专业审计需四步:一、查官网公布的审计报告,核实来源真实性及漏洞等级;二、用Etherscan等工具验证链上合约是否通过验证并扫描代码风险;三、检查是否由多家权威机构审计并发布修复后报告;四、评估项目开源情况与社区反馈,确保代码透明且持续维护。
- web3.0 502 2025-11-25 09:55:23
-
- PPT如何把表格数据转换为图表_PPT表格转图表与数据可视化方法
- 答案:可通过PPT内置功能将表格转为图表实现数据可视化。依次使用复制表格、插入图表、粘贴数据并调整,或通过链接Excel实现动态更新,还可利用“建议图表”功能智能推荐图表类型,提升效率。
- 办公软件 . 软件教程 451 2025-11-24 15:01:02
-
- React Router v6+中多组件在同一路径下渲染的解决方案
- 本文旨在解决ReactRouterv6+中,当多个Route组件被定义为相同的路径时,仅第一个匹配的组件被渲染的问题。我们将深入探讨Routes组件的工作机制,并提供两种核心解决方案:将所有目标组件封装在一个Route的element属性中,或将其重构为一个独立的组合组件,从而确保在指定路径下所有期望的组件都能正确加载并显示。
- js教程 . web前端 205 2025-11-24 15:00:17
-
- V社官方确认Steam主机定价对标PC:理想情况下会很有竞争力
- 前一阵子我们曾提到,有传闻指出SteamMachine的定价策略将更贴近PC市场,而非传统游戏主机的模式。近日,据VGC报道,Valve负责SteamOS开发的工程师Pierre-LoupGriffais在一档博客节目中确认了这一方向。他表示,尽管目前尚未敲定最终售价,但Valve的目标是让价格与同性能级别的PC保持一致,并具备市场竞争力。他解释道:“如果你自己用零件组装一台性能相近的PC,那我们的定价大致会落在那个范围内。理想状态下,我们会在这个区间内做到非常有吸引力的价格。不过目前仍在不断调
- 主机专区 . 游戏教程 338 2025-11-24 15:00:08
-
- 加密货币是什么_新手应该怎么理解加密货币的金融属性
- 加密货币是基于区块链的去中心化数字资产,其价值由技术、共识和流动性共同决定。它不依赖传统金融机构,通过密码学保障交易安全,并以分布式账本记录所有交易。每种加密货币均有独特的经济模型,如总量上限或销毁机制,影响其市场表现。项目白皮书揭示其技术架构与目标,链上数据反映活跃度与持有分布,社区与开发者动态体现发展持续性。价格受供需、情绪与政策驱动,波动性强,需关注交易所资金流向与全球监管变化。代币功能多样,包括支付手续费的实用型、参与决策的治理型及锚定资产的价值稳定型,明确其在生态中的角色对评估长期潜力
- web3.0 505 2025-11-25 09:55:25
-
- Golang如何进行大数据量性能测试_Golang 大数据性能测试实践
- 先明确测试目标如吞吐量、延迟、内存占用和GC压力,再使用Golang的Benchmark工具模拟大数据量场景进行压测,通过生成指定规模数据并重置计时器来精准评估性能表现。
- Golang . 后端开发 821 2025-11-24 15:00:03
-
- VSCode编辑器选择管理_文本选区操作高级技巧
- 掌握VSCode高级文本选择技巧可显著提升编码效率。①使用Alt+拖动实现列选择,Ctrl+D逐个选中相同单词,Ctrl+Shift+L全局多光标编辑;②通过Shift+Alt+→按语法结构扩展选区,Shift+Alt+←反向缩小,精准控制范围;③Shift+Alt+↑/↓复制整行,Alt+↑/↓移动整行,支持批量操作;④选中文本后按Ctrl+F自动填充搜索框,结合全词匹配等功能提升查找替换准确性。熟练运用这些技巧可脱离鼠标高效编辑。
- VSCode . 开发工具 765 2025-11-24 15:00:01
-
- 如何与社区沟通_用户应该怎么通过提问建立影响力
- 1、提出有深度的问题需基于研究,具体化并附分析;2、选对平台如GitHub、Twitter或Telegram;3、用开放性问题引导讨论,致谢并总结;4、持续参与、回答他人问题,统一身份标识以建立影响力。
- web3.0 463 2025-11-25 09:55:26
-
- 在Java中如何配置Gradle依赖管理_Gradle依赖配置实践技巧
- 合理配置build.gradle并遵循最佳实践可提升Java项目构建效率。1.使用implementation、compileOnly等声明依赖;2.通过ext或gradle.properties统一版本;3.引入BOM管理Spring等生态版本;4.按环境或JDK条件加载依赖;5.启用缓存与并行构建;6.使用versions插件检查更新。
- java教程 . Java 399 2025-11-24 14:59:02
-
- Excel中Ctrl+Enter快捷键有什么妙用_Excel Ctrl+Enter 快捷键技巧
- 使用Ctrl+Enter可在Excel中高效批量填充数据。①选多个单元格输入内容后按Ctrl+Enter,一键填充相同数据;②选多单元格输入公式如=A1+B1,按Ctrl+Enter使各单元格独立计算;③结合F5定位空值,输入“0”或“无”后按Ctrl+Enter批量补全缺失值;④编辑合并单元格时用Ctrl+Enter提交,避免格式错乱,确保内容正确显示。
- 办公软件 . 软件教程 363 2025-11-24 14:59:02
-
- 告别数据处理混乱:如何使用data-values/common统一管理你的应用程序数据
- 在现代应用程序中,处理多样化的数据类型——从简单的字符串和数字到复杂的多语言文本——常常是一项挑战。手动编写解析、格式化和验证逻辑不仅耗时,还容易出错,导致数据不一致和维护困难。本文将探讨这一痛点,并介绍data-values/common库如何提供一套优雅、可扩展的解决方案,帮助开发者以统一、高效的方式管理和处理各种数据,从而提升代码质量和开发效率。
- composer . 开发工具 741 2025-11-24 14:58:54
-
- JavaScript:利用 flatMap 根据计数数组扩展和重复元素
- 本文将介绍如何在JavaScript中高效地根据一个计数数组来重复另一个值数组中的元素,并将其组合成一个新的数组。我们将重点探讨使用Array.prototype.flatMap()结合Array(count).fill()的简洁而强大的解决方案,通过实例代码和详细解释,帮助读者掌握这种常见的数组转换技巧,以应对需要动态生成重复序列的场景。
- js教程 . web前端 847 2025-11-24 14:58:37
-
- 深入理解算法时间复杂度:多变量情境与最坏情况分析
- 本文旨在探讨如何准确分析多变量算法的时间复杂度,并辨析Big-O符号在不同变量情境下的应用。通过一个整数除法算法的实例,我们将深入理解何时使用最坏情况分析,以及为何在已知精确复杂度时,直接表达其与所有输入变量的关系更为恰当,避免因简化而产生的误解。
- java教程 . Java 1002 2025-11-24 14:58:25
-
- 如何使用命令行工具下载需接受条款的网站内容:深度解析与实践
- 面对需要用户接受条款(如年龄验证)才能访问内容的网站,传统的命令行下载工具如wget和curl无法通过简单的URL参数直接绕过这类客户端JavaScript驱动的验证机制。本文将深入探讨为何直接参数传递无效,并提供一套实用的策略,通过模拟浏览器行为、分析网络请求,并结合curl等工具,实现对这类网站内容的下载。
- js教程 . web前端 387 2025-11-24 14:58:01
-
- 如何处理一个依赖包被标记为 "deprecated" 的情况?
- 一个依赖包被标记为"deprecated"意味着作者已弃用该包,可能不再维护或存在更好替代方案。此时应评估其在项目中的使用范围,判断是直接依赖还是间接依赖,并查看是否有社区维护分支或官方迁移指南。优先选用推荐替代品,在测试环境验证后逐步替换。若暂无法更换,可锁定版本或内部fork维护,但需制定长期替换计划。及时处理deprecated包有助于降低安全风险和技术债务,是保持项目稳定的关键实践。
- composer . 开发工具 143 2025-11-24 14:58:02
PHP讨论组
组员:3305人话题:1500
PHP一种被广泛应用的开放源代码的多用途脚本语言,和其他技术相比,php本身开源免费; 可以将程序嵌入于HTML中去执行, 执行效率比完全生成htmL标记的CGI要高许多,它运行在服务器端,消耗的系统资源相当少,具有跨平台强、效率高的特性,而且php支持几乎所有流行的数据库以及操作系统,最重要的是

